Jackson confirmed via the film's Facebook page that Holm would be back as Bilbo, but didn't say in what capacity. It seems likely he'll be in the framing sequences along with Frodo, telling the tale of Bilbo's journey to defeat Smaug the dragon...
One comment that came up from the recent video blog was the Bilbo voice at the end—many of you assumed it was Sir Ian Holm. Whilst Ian will be returning as the older Bilbo Baggins in The Hobbit, that recording was actually Martin Freeman’s voice, taken from a script read through we recorded when the cast first arrived. The Hobbit will be divided into two parts, currently shooting in New Zealand. Part 1 will be released on December 19th 2012, with the second half due the following year.
